This archive report was first published on 7 August 2019.

Crystal Palace winger Wilfried Zaha has submitted a transfer request, amidst a high-stakes transfer battle between the Eagles and several top-tier clubs.

Everton's £70m bid, which included James McCarthy and Cenk Tosun, was rejected by Palace, who are seeking at least £80m for the Ivory Coast international.

According to reports, Zaha is 'very disappointed and disillusioned' with the situation, which has seen Arsenal rekindle their interest in the player, despite signing his compatriot Nicolas Pepe from Lille for £72m earlier this year.

Palace, meanwhile, have made an improved offer of £23m for CSKA Moscow striker Fedor Chalov, as they look to bolster their squad ahead of the new season.
